Assessing the Benefit of In-House Work Experience for University Students

The Department of Management Studies, (DOMS) has had a Computer Laboratory for a decade. DOMS IT environment has become increasingly complex. From having less than 20 standalone PCs and workstations in 1991, the Lab evolved to have responsibility for a departmental network of roughly 100 computers by 1999. This netwrok is a subnet on the Campus WAN. Further, the Lab staff of 1996, undertook to network the entire Faculty of Social Sciences. Grossly understaffed, with only a Computer Lab Manager and one full-tiem Comptuer Lab Technician to serve a minimum of 3,000 students, 50 academic and administrative staff members; student computer lab technicians (LTs) have been relied on over the years, to research, install, configure, design, build, repair and maintain computers and networkinfrastucture. The increasing dependence of staff ad students on computer technology has increased the demands made on LTs. LTs have befefitedby effectively serving as apprentices for a range of IT positions. This brief paper reflects on LTs experience discussing: 1) Whether LTs felt they had an advantage inthe job market because of this work experience. 2) A bid to award LTs academic recognition for their work. 3) LT recruitment to ensure that those most likely to thrive in the environemtn are selected. 4) The relationship between academic performance and performance as a LT.
